+use datafusion_common::DataFusionError;
+use datafusion_expr::logical_plan::Aggregate;
+use pyo3::prelude::*;
+use std::fmt::{self, Display, Formatter};
+
+use crate::common::df_schema::PyDFSchema;
+use crate::expr::logical_node::LogicalNode;
+use crate::expr::PyExpr;
+use crate::sql::logical::PyLogicalPlan;
+
+#[pyclass(name = "Aggregate", module = "datafusion.expr", subclass)]
+#[derive(Clone)]
+pub struct PyAggregate {
+    aggregate: Aggregate,
+}
+
+impl From<Aggregate> for PyAggregate {
+    fn from(aggregate: Aggregate) -> PyAggregate {
+        PyAggregate { aggregate }
+    }
+}
+
+impl TryFrom<PyAggregate> for Aggregate {
+    type Error = DataFusionError;
+
+    fn try_from(agg: PyAggregate) -> Result<Self, Self::Error> {
+        Ok(agg.aggregate)
+    }
+}
+
+impl Display for PyAggregate {
+    fn fmt(&self, f: &mut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
+        write!(
+            f,
+            "Aggregate
+            \nGroupBy(s): {:?}
+            \nAggregates(s): {:?}
+            \nInput: {:?}
+            \nProjected Schema: {:?}",
+            &self.aggregate.group_expr,
+            &self.aggregate.aggr_expr,
+            self.aggregate.input,
+            self.aggregate.schema
+        )
+    }
+}
+
+#[pymethods]
+impl PyAggregate {
+    /// Retrieves the grouping expressions for this `Aggregate`
+    fn group_by_exprs(&self) -> PyResult<Vec<PyExpr>> {
+        Ok(self
+            .aggregate
+            .group_expr
+            .iter()
+            .map(|e| PyExpr::from(e.clone()))
+            .collect())
+    }
+
+    /// Retrieves the aggregate expressions for this `Aggregate`
+    fn aggregate_exprs(&self) -> PyResult<Vec<PyExpr>> {
+        Ok(self
+            .aggregate
+            .aggr_expr
+            .iter()
+            .map(|e| PyExpr::from(e.clone()))
+            .collect())
+    }
+
+    // Retrieves the input `LogicalPlan` to this `Aggregate` node
+    fn input(&self) -> PyLogicalPlan {
+        PyLogicalPlan::from((*self.aggregate.input).clone())
+    }
+
+    // Resulting Schema for this `Aggregate` node instance
+    fn schema(&self) -> PyDFSchema {
+        (*self.aggregate.schema).clone().into()
+    }
+
+    fn __repr__(&self) -> PyResult<String> {
+        Ok(format!("Aggregate({})", self))
+    }
+}
+
+impl LogicalNode for PyAggregate {
+    fn input(&self) -> Vec<PyLogicalPlan> {
+        vec![PyLogicalPlan::from((*self.aggregate.input).clone())]
+    }
+}
